Stevo Pendarovski (Macedonian: Стево Пендаровски, pronounced['stɛvɔpɛn'darɔfski]; born 3 April 1963) is a Macedonian politician who served as the 5th President of North Macedonia from 2019 to 2024.[1][2][3]
